Google Pixel 4 series phones gain Dual SIM Dual Standby support on Verizon
You will need to reach out to Verizon to provision your eSIM.What you need to knowGoogle's Pixel 4 and Pixel 4 XL phones now support Dual SIM, Dual Standby (DSDS) functionality on Verizon.The latest April 2020 software update for the two phones enables eSIM support. Until now, DSDS support was only available on unlocked Pixel 4 and 4 XL models. Google Pixel 4 and 4 XL owners on Verizon can finally enable Dual SIM Dual Standby functionality on their phones. As spotted by the folks at XDA Developers, the April 2020 update for the Pixel 4 series enables eSIM and Dual SIM Dual Standby capability on Verizon. While the Pixel 4 phones launched with DSDS support out of the box last year, the functionality was so far limited to the unlocked models.Now that the Pixel 4 phones have the eSIM enabled, you will be able to utilize the Dual SIM, Dual Standby (DSDS) functionality, which basically lets you receive text messages and phone calls from the secondary SIM. How to measure blood oxygen saturation with a Samsung phone
Oxygen saturation, often shortened to SpO2, is a measure of the concentration of oxygen in your blood. On numerous Samsung phones, SpO2 can be measured using a series of sensors on the back of the phone in a method called pulse oximetry, which emits and absorbs a light wave through the blood vessels in your fingertip.Samsung has moved this feature around quite a bit and even removed it entirely on many of its newer phones, but if your device still has the capability to read SpO2, it can be a useful health measurement.Products used in this guideOutstanding phone: Samsung Galaxy S10+ ($700 at Amazon)Get it elsewhere: Samsung Galaxy S10+ ($700 at B&H)How to measure oxygen saturationAs mentioned above, Samsung has phased out many of its once-commonplace sensors on newer phones like the Galaxy S20, but older devices like the S10 are still capable of measuring oxygen saturation using the Samsung Health app. It's a fairly simple process so long as your phone supports it —...

Unknown Sources: Everything you need to know!
The Unknown Sources setting isn't the mystery — or the demon — it's made out to be if you know a little bit about it.To install apps that you downloaded from somewhere besides the "official" app store from Google or the company that made your phone, you need to allow installation from "unknown sources". There has always been a bit of confusion about what exactly this is and how things work. We're going to remedy that and talk through everything you need to know about unknown sources. Don't worry, it's gonna be fine.What are 'Unknown Sources'?No, not people who leak government stuff to the press. The Android kind of unknown sources. It's a scary label for a simple thing: a source for apps you want to install that is not trusted by Google or the company that made your phone. Unknown = not vetted directly by Google.When we see the word "trusted" used this way, it means a little more than it usually would. In this case, trust means the same as it does for a web certifica...

You'll just want to make sure you shop the sale before the weekend's over, as it's set to come to an end on April 19.If you're unfamiliar with the differences between open-box and refurbished, it's a pretty big one. Open-box items have been returned to the store for a variety of reasons though are generally in new condition and include all the essential components that usually come with that item. Meanwhile, refurbished items have been used for potentially a longer period, returned, and then tested and repaired where necessary to ensure they're in...
